Contained in the First Institutional Ethereum Breakfast

On February 27, the Enterprise Ethereum Alliance introduced collectively monetary establishments, infrastructure suppliers, and protocol engineering groups for the inaugural Institutional Ethereum Breakfast Collection at Microsoft Storage in New York Metropolis.

Market construction readability is the ultimate frontier for institutional DeFi adoption.

Final week, the EEA convened senior institutional practitioners for a closed-door trade on real-world asset tokenization. The dialog centered on a deceptively easy query: what occurs when regulated securities meet permissionless protocols?

Three Essential Insights Emerged

1. Issuance is solved; market construction isn’t.

The technical and regulatory frameworks for tokenizing non-public credit score, funds, and different securities now exist throughout 23+ jurisdictions. Requirements like ERC-3643 present compliant pathways. The bottleneck has shifted: The place does permissioned infrastructure finish and permissionless DeFi start?

2. KYC creates structural fragmentation.

Every establishment maintains proprietary KYC processes—each as compliance requirement and aggressive arbitrage. This creates cascading verification calls for: KYC to personal the asset, KYC to collateralize it, KYC to make use of it in DeFi protocols. The query isn’t technical—it’s regulatory. Who units the boundary?

3. Secondary liquidity drives institutional urgency.

With out composable DeFi rails, tokenized securities stay siloed. The true worth proposition emerges when compliant belongings can entry on-chain lending, liquidity swimming pools, and yield mechanisms. Establishments now actively check these boundaries—Aave, Morpho, Uniswap partnerships sign the course.

What’s At Stake

The Citadel market construction letter framed the core rigidity: if certified traders deposit ERC-3643 securities into DeFi protocols, does the protocol grow to be a broker-dealer? Present regulatory frameworks weren’t constructed for this query. The Readability Act and related laws try solutions, however implementation stays contested.

Not like earlier regulatory debates round issuance or custody, this one determines whether or not institutional capital can leverage Ethereum’s composability at scale—or stays confined to closed methods.
